The total measure of two adjacent angles is 153°. If one of the adjacent angles measures 104.7°, determine the measure of the other adjacent angle.

a 194.7°
b 257.7°
c 48.3°
d 75.3°

Let x be the measure of the other adjacent angle.

Since the total measure of two adjacent angles is 153°, we can write the equation x + 104.7° = 153°.
Subtracting 104.7° from both sides, we get x = 153° - 104.7° = 48.3°.
Therefore, the measure of the other adjacent angle is 48.3°.
The answer is c) 48.3°.
